The E1 code means there is a serious air leak and the pump is running for too long. This is most often caused by a loose keg connection or an issue with the keg itself.
To resolve this, try the following steps:
- Open the door, leave it open for about a minute, then close it again to reset the machine.
- Remove the keg from the tap unit, rinse the seals on the tap, then reconnect the keg. You should hear two clicks when it’s properly connected.
- Check the seals on the top of the keg and the bottom of the tap unit to make sure they are clean and undamaged.
- If possible, try a different keg. If the error disappears, the issue is likely with the original keg.
